Who is T. Rowe Price?
T. Rowe Price, born Thomas Rowe Price Jr., is one of the most influential figures in the investment world. He is credited with revolutionizing the practice of identifying and investing in growth stocks—companies poised for long-term earnings expansion. While others focused on undervalued companies, Price sought businesses with above-average potential, believing that growth could unlock exponential value over time.
Key Achievements
- Founded T. Rowe Price Associates in 1937: His firm became a cornerstone of the asset management industry.
- Developed the Growth Stock Philosophy: Price advocated for investing in companies with high-quality management, innovative products, and market-leading positions.
- Legacy of Consistency: Even decades after his passing, the T. Rowe Price Group has maintained its commitment to his growth-oriented investment approach.
Early Life and Background
Born in 1898 in Maryland, T. Rowe Price grew up during a time of significant industrial and financial change. His early life was marked by curiosity about the mechanisms of business and economics.
Educational Foundations
Price earned a degree in Chemistry from Swarthmore College, which initially led him to work as a chemist. However, his fascination with finance soon redirected his career. Price’s analytical mind and scientific background laid the foundation for his systematic approach to investing.
Professional Beginnings
Price’s entry into the financial world began at the brokerage firm Mackubin, Legg & Co. Here, he gained valuable insights into the stock market. Dissatisfied with the prevailing speculative mindset of the time, he envisioned a more structured, research-driven investment strategy, leading him to establish his own firm.
Investment Philosophy: How T. Rowe Price Approaches the Market
Core Principles
T. Rowe Price believed that growth, not just value, should drive investment decisions. He prioritized companies with:
- Strong leadership.
- High reinvestment rates in innovation.
- Industries poised for expansion.
Investment Approach
Stock Selection Criteria: Price sought businesses with sustainable growth potential, often targeting industries like technology, healthcare, and consumer goods. For instance, modern companies like Amazon (AMZN) and Nvidia (NVDA) embody the type of growth potential he championed.
Research Process: Price emphasized in-depth analysis, examining factors such as return on equity, revenue growth rates, and competitive advantages. He believed understanding a company’s management and its capacity for innovation was critical.
Portfolio Management: Rather than diversifying excessively, Price concentrated his investments on high-conviction growth opportunities, maintaining discipline and patience over the long term.
Risk Management
Price understood that growth investing required balancing optimism with realism. He mitigated risks by investing in companies with strong fundamentals, even during periods of market volatility.

Overcoming Challenges and Criticism
T. Rowe Price faced skepticism for focusing on growth investing during an era when value investing dominated. Critics argued that chasing high-growth stocks was speculative and risky. However, his disciplined approach proved them wrong, as his investments consistently delivered strong returns.
The Legacy of T. Rowe Price
Impact on the Investment World
Price’s growth stock philosophy reshaped the mutual fund industry and encouraged a more forward-looking approach to investing. His firm, T. Rowe Price Group, has become synonymous with disciplined, growth-oriented strategies.
Influence on Other Investors
Investors like Peter Lynch, famed for managing the Fidelity Magellan Fund, were inspired by Price’s focus on growth. Many growth investors today follow principles that echo his work.

Timeless Quotes and Wisdom from T. Rowe Price
- “Change is the investor’s only certainty.”
- “A good growth stock is a share in a business enterprise which has demonstrated long-term growth of earnings, reaching a new high level per share each year.”
